Red bell pepper
The pepper is a fruit vegetable, which means that the seeds are protected by a fruit. They are high in fiber and nutrients and low in calories. There are red, yellow, green and orange peppers, each with its own specific taste. The color of a pepper depends on the ripening process. Except for the orange pepper, every pepper is born green. As the pepper ripens, it changes from green to red or from green to yellow.
All bell peppers are rich in vitamin C, but the red bell pepper takes the cake. The red pepper is a combination of the sweet flavors of the yellow and orange pepper and the spiciness of the green pepper. The red pepper is suitable for an endless amount of dishes: as a snack, in salads or all kinds of hot meals.
